Ugh.James OKeefe, who runs Project Veritas, unveiled the video in which the student, senior Laura Loomer, told instructors at Barry University in Miami Shores she wanted to start the humanitarian club to help promote education in the Islamic state. OKeefe alleges the video captured university worker Derek Bley unfazed when the student came to him to begin the process of forming an on-campus organization that would support ISIS.
This is the second time Project Veritas has gone after a college on ISIS. Last week OKeefe released an undercover video showing a Cornell dean who advised another student on how to start and fund a pro-ISIS student club.
